What is Canada Rent Lease Homeownership Pathways?
Canada Rent Lease Homeownership Pathways—more commonly known as rent to own homes Canada—are structured housing agreements that let renters gradually purchase the home they are living in over an agreed period. This growing housing model is designed to address the affordability crisis and financial accessibility challenges many Canadians face today.

Q4: Who handles property maintenance?
It depends on the agreement: many plans require the tenant to handle repairs.
Q7: Is this the same as leasing with an option to buy?
Yes. Canada Rent Lease Homeownership Pathways is a form of lease-to-own, where an option to purchase is built into the lease.
